body{
font-family : Verdana, Geneva, Arial, Helvetica, sans-serif; 
background-color: #fff;
margin: 2px;
height:100%;
}

#border_out {border: thin solid #000;
height:100%;
}


#content{
background-color: #FFFFCC;

}

#content_wish{
background-color: #FFFFCC;
padding-left:240px;
height:400px;
}


#left_column {
width:220px;
border: thin solid #000;
padding:0px;
margin:5px;
background-color: #006328;
}

#left_column_nav {
width:220px;
border: thin solid #000;
padding:0px;
margin:5px;
height:350px;
}

#center_column {

}

p {
text-indent: 2em;
font-size:13px;
padding:5px;
}

.mission {
border: thin dotted #000;
background-image:url(images/backgrounds/content_tn.jpg) ;
background-position: top right;
background-repeat: repeat-y;
font-size:11px;
}

.mission_p{
background-image:url(images/backgrounds/content_tn.jpg) ;
background-position: top right;
background-repeat: repeat-y;
font-size:12px;
}

.title {
font-size:13px;
font-weight: 600;
color:#000;
background-color: #FED343;
padding:6px;
margin:6px;
}

#right_column {
width:220px;
border: thin solid #000;
padding:0px;
margin:5px;
background-color: #006328;}

td.right_column {
background-color: #fff;
}

td.left_column {
background-color: #fff;
}

#footer{
background-image:url(images/backgrounds/footer.png) ;
background-repeat: repeat-x;

}

.boxes {
font-size:13px;
padding-left: 4px;
padding-right: 4px;
}

.contact_box {
font-size:12px;
padding-left: 4px;
padding-right: 4px;
border: thin solid #000;
}

ul {
margin-top:0px;
margin-bottom:0px;
}

.bold{
font-weight: 600;
font-size:11px;
}

.footer_text{color: #fff;
font-size: 10px;
text-align:center;}



A:link {text-decoration: underline; color: black; font-size:13px;}
A:visited {text-decoration: underline}
A:active {text-decoration: underline}
A:hover {text-decoration: none; color: black; background:#fff; padding: 0px;}

.photo_tab {background-image:url(images/backgrounds/PhotoTab.png) ;
background-repeat: no-repeat;
font-size: 12px;
font-weight: bold;
}
.mg { color: white;}
.mg A{text-decoration: none; color: white;}
.mg A:link {text-decoration: none; color: white;}
.mg A:visited {text-decoration: none;}
.mg A:active {text-decoration: none;}
.mg A:hover {text-decoration: none; color: black; }

.privacy { color: white; font-size: 11px; font-weight:bold; padding-left:20px;}
.privacy A{text-decoration: none; color: white;}
.privacy A:link {text-decoration: none; color: white;}
.privacy A:visited {text-decoration: none;}
.privacy A:active {text-decoration: none;}
.privacy A:hover {text-decoration: none; color: black; }

.photo_tab A:link {text-decoration: none; color: white;
}
.photo_tab A:visited {text-decoration: none; color: white;}
.photo_tab A:active {text-decoration: none;color: #FFFF99;}
.photo_tab A:hover {text-decoration: underline; color: #EFA500;background:#000; padding: 4px;}

.home_tab {background-image:url(images/backgrounds/HomeTab.png) ;
background-repeat: no-repeat;
font-size: 12px;
font-weight: bold;}
.home_tab A:link {text-decoration: none; color: white;}}
.home_tab A:visited {text-decoration: none; color: white;}
.home_tab A:active {text-decoration: none; color: #FFFF99;}
.home_tab A:hover {text-decoration: underline; color: #EFA500; background:#000; padding: 4px;}

.site_tab {background-image:url(images/backgrounds/SiteTab.png) ;
background-repeat: no-repeat;
width: 124px;
font-size: 12px;
font-weight: bold;}
.site_tab A:link {text-decoration: none; color: white;}
.site_tab A:visited {text-decoration: none; color: white;}
.site_tab A:active {text-decoration: none; color: #FFFF99;}
.site_tab A:hover {text-decoration: underline; color: #EFA500; background:#000; padding: 4px;}

.right_fill {background-image:url(images/backgrounds/RightFill.png) ;
background-repeat: repeat-x;}

.title_background {background-image:url(images/backgrounds/title_background.png) ;
background-repeat: repeat-x;
text-align:center;
font-weight: 600;
font-size:12px;
color:black;
padding: 3px;
}

.edit {
font-size:10px;
}

.show_jobs{
width: 90%;
font-size:12px;
}

.contact_list {
font-size:12px;
padding: 10px;
border: thin dotted #000;
}

.address_info {
font-size:12px;
padding: 10px;
border: thin solid #0d6303;
text-indent: 0em;
}

.sub_title{
background:#0d6303;
color:white;
padding:5px;
font-weight:600;
}

.contact_address{
padding-left:40px;
font-size:12px;

}